Adaptation of ISO Method for On-line Evaluations

1. Presentation• Internet-browser based• Commercial online presentation, Survey Monkey

– Likely maximum display size and resolution• Presentation of images without cropping or scaling

– Image file size limitations• Static presentation of ruler, rather than dynamic slider-

controlled– Button selection with anchors (two sets)

2. Image selection and preparation• Preserve image microstructure

– Crop selected ruler and test images• Use previous texture-loss study and images

– Ruler based on range of image sharpness– Texture loss due to noise-cleaning image processing

Presentation and Image Selection, Preparation

Study: Image Quality Due to Noise-Cleaning

1. Same scenes and treatments that were used in previous verification study

2. Initial subjective results with 21 overall quality buttons

• Observers with and without involvement in the imaging industry. (N=21)

3. Second study with 9 overall quality buttons for the observers to select

• Similar observer population, though not the same observers (N=11)

• Experienced observers in image quality evaluation (N=20)

Rate the quality of the test image based on the position between the left and right reference images

Summary

1. Softcopy ruler method has been adapted for unconstrained on-line image quality studies• Static ruler-anchor display vs. slider-ruler selection• Button selection of image quality rating• Cropped scenes

2. Results show similar scene-differences in IQ sensitivity3. 9- and 21-button results were similar, implying a quantizing of ruler

scale response, as intended4. Pooled results data for all four scenes were consistent with results

from the original softcopy ruler study5. Uncontrolled, on-line results showed more sensitivity to the overall

image quality degradation (rather than less, as anticipated)• Possibly due to cropping most salient image areas, or

uncontrolled viewing distance6. Conclusion: Internet-based image quality evaluations can be related

to ISO 20462 standard if common reference images are used.

ISO 20462 Part 3 – The Quality Ruler Method

“Photography—Psychophysical experimental methods to estimate image quality—Part 3: Quality ruler method”

Standardization of anchored pair method based on JND units

Substitute length units with an image set having a series of sharpness levels

Quality ruler approach allows for repeatable and definable results

Compare test image to images on ruler and pick best match on rulerHigh quality (sharp) Low quality (blurry)

Softcopy Quality Ruler

Softcopy quality ruler method based on ISO 20462 Part 3

• 30" Apple Cinema Display monitor• Controlled viewing distance with

chin/head rest*– 25", 34", or 43"

• Simultaneous viewing of ruler and test images

• Quality ruler reference stimuli span 30 just noticeable difference values in sharpness
